What is HS code 150300?

HS code 150300 is the World Customs Organization 6-digit HS 2022 subheading for "Lard stearin, lard oil, oleostearin, oleooil and tallow oil, not emulsified or mixed or otherwise prepared". The first two digits (15) are the chapter — Animal, vegetable or microbial fats and oils and their cleavage products — and digits 3-4 (1503) are the heading. Countries add further digits (8-10) for their national tariff line.

How do I find the import duty for HS code 150300?

Duty is set by the destination country, not by the 6-digit HS code alone. Start from the official tariff of your market — USITC HTS (US), TARIC / Access2Markets (EU), GOV.UK Trade Tariff (UK), CBSA (Canada), ABF (Australia) or Singapore Customs — and look up the full national code with China as the country of origin.

Is HS code 150300 the same in every country?

The first 6 digits (150300) are the same worldwide under the WCO Harmonized System. Beyond that, each country extends the code (HTS in the US, TARIC in the EU, etc.) and sets its own duty and tax rates.
